PLT-7503: Create Message Export Scheduled Task and CLI Command (#7612)
* Created message export scheduled task * Added CLI command to immediately kick off an export job * Added email addresses for users joining and leaving the channel to the export * Added support for both MySQL and PostgreSQL * Fixing gofmt error * Added a new ChannelMemberHistory store and associated tests * Updating the ChannelMemberHistory channel as users create/join/leave channels * Added user email to the message export object so it can be included in the actiance export xml * Don't fail to log a leave event if a corresponding join event wasn't logged * Adding copyright notices * Adding message export settings to daily diagnostics report * Added System Console integration for message export * Cleaned up TODOs * Made batch size configurable * Added export from timestamp to CLI command * Made ChannelMemberHistory table updates best effort * Added a context-based timeout option to the message export CLI * Minor PR updates/improvements * Removed unnecessary fields from MessageExport object to reduce query overhead * Removed JSON functions from the message export query in an effort to optimize performance * Changed the way that channel member history queries and purges work to better account for edge cases * Fixing a test I missed with the last refactor * Added file copy functionality to file backend, improved config validation, added default config values * Fixed file copy tests * More concise use of the testing libraries * Fixed context leak error * Changed default export path to correctly place an 'export' directory under the 'data' directory * Can't delete records from a read replica * Fixed copy file tests * Start job workers when license is applied, if configured to do so * Suggestions from the PR * Moar unit tests * Fixed test imports

+func testComplianceMessageExport(t *testing.T, ss store.Store) {
+ // get the starting number of message export entries
+ startTime := model.GetMillis()
+ var numMessageExports = 0
+ if r1 := <-ss.Compliance().MessageExport(startTime-10, 10); r1.Err != nil {
+ t.Fatal(r1.Err)
+ } else {
+ messages := r1.Data.([]*model.MessageExport)
+ numMessageExports = len(messages)
+ }
+
+ // need a team
+ team := &model.Team{
+ DisplayName: "DisplayName",
+ Name: "zz" + model.NewId() + "b",
+ Email: model.NewId() + "@nowhere.com",
+ Type: model.TEAM_OPEN,
+ }
+ team = store.Must(ss.Team().Save(team)).(*model.Team)
+
+ // and two users that are a part of that team
+ user1 := &model.User{
+ Email: model.NewId(),
+ }
+ user1 = store.Must(ss.User().Save(user1)).(*model.User)
+ store.Must(ss.Team().SaveMember(&model.TeamMember{
+ TeamId: team.Id,
+ UserId: user1.Id,
+ }, -1))
+
+ user2 := &model.User{
+ Email: model.NewId(),
+ }
+ user2 = store.Must(ss.User().Save(user2)).(*model.User)
+ store.Must(ss.Team().SaveMember(&model.TeamMember{
+ TeamId: team.Id,
+ UserId: user2.Id,
+ }, -1))
+
+ // need a public channel as well as a DM channel between the two users
+ channel := &model.Channel{
+ TeamId: team.Id,
+ Name: model.NewId(),
+ DisplayName: "Channel2",
+ Type: model.CHANNEL_OPEN,
+ }
+ channel = store.Must(ss.Channel().Save(channel, -1)).(*model.Channel)
+ directMessageChannel := store.Must(ss.Channel().CreateDirectChannel(user1.Id, user2.Id)).(*model.Channel)
+
+ // user1 posts twice in the public channel
+ post1 := &model.Post{
+ ChannelId: channel.Id,
+ UserId: user1.Id,
+ CreateAt: startTime,
+ Message: "zz" + model.NewId() + "a",
+ }
+ post1 = store.Must(ss.Post().Save(post1)).(*model.Post)
+
+ post2 := &model.Post{
+ ChannelId: channel.Id,
+ UserId: user1.Id,
+ CreateAt: startTime + 10,
+ Message: "zz" + model.NewId() + "b",
+ }
+ post2 = store.Must(ss.Post().Save(post2)).(*model.Post)
+
+ // user1 also sends a DM to user2
+ post3 := &model.Post{
+ ChannelId: directMessageChannel.Id,
+ UserId: user1.Id,
+ CreateAt: startTime + 20,
+ Message: "zz" + model.NewId() + "c",
+ }
+ post3 = store.Must(ss.Post().Save(post3)).(*model.Post)
+
+ // fetch the message exports for all three posts that user1 sent
+ messageExportMap := map[string]model.MessageExport{}
+ if r1 := <-ss.Compliance().MessageExport(startTime-10, 10); r1.Err != nil {
+ t.Fatal(r1.Err)
+ } else {
+ messages := r1.Data.([]*model.MessageExport)
+ assert.Equal(t, numMessageExports+3, len(messages))
+
+ for _, v := range messages {
+ messageExportMap[*v.PostId] = *v
+ }
+ }
+
+ // post1 was made by user1 in channel1 and team1
+ assert.Equal(t, post1.Id, *messageExportMap[post1.Id].PostId)
+ assert.Equal(t, post1.CreateAt, *messageExportMap[post1.Id].PostCreateAt)
+ assert.Equal(t, post1.Message, *messageExportMap[post1.Id].PostMessage)
+ assert.Equal(t, channel.Id, *messageExportMap[post1.Id].ChannelId)
+ assert.Equal(t, channel.DisplayName, *messageExportMap[post1.Id].ChannelDisplayName)
+ assert.Equal(t, user1.Id, *messageExportMap[post1.Id].UserId)
+ assert.Equal(t, user1.Email, *messageExportMap[post1.Id].UserEmail)
+
+ // post2 was made by user1 in channel1 and team1
+ assert.Equal(t, post2.Id, *messageExportMap[post2.Id].PostId)
+ assert.Equal(t, post2.CreateAt, *messageExportMap[post2.Id].PostCreateAt)
+ assert.Equal(t, post2.Message, *messageExportMap[post2.Id].PostMessage)
+ assert.Equal(t, channel.Id, *messageExportMap[post2.Id].ChannelId)
+ assert.Equal(t, channel.DisplayName, *messageExportMap[post2.Id].ChannelDisplayName)
+ assert.Equal(t, user1.Id, *messageExportMap[post2.Id].UserId)
+ assert.Equal(t, user1.Email, *messageExportMap[post2.Id].UserEmail)
+
+ // post3 is a DM between user1 and user2
+ assert.Equal(t, post3.Id, *messageExportMap[post3.Id].PostId)
+ assert.Equal(t, post3.CreateAt, *messageExportMap[post3.Id].PostCreateAt)
+ assert.Equal(t, post3.Message, *messageExportMap[post3.Id].PostMessage)
+ assert.Equal(t, directMessageChannel.Id, *messageExportMap[post3.Id].ChannelId)
+ assert.Equal(t, user1.Id, *messageExportMap[post3.Id].UserId)
+ assert.Equal(t, user1.Email, *messageExportMap[post3.Id].UserEmail)
+}
